Parasana in context
With 2,143 people at the 2011 Census, Parasana was the 179th most populous of its district's 692 villages, above the district average of 1,757.
Literacy stood at 71.98%, 5.3 points below the district's rural average of 77.30%.
The sex ratio was 922 women per 1,000 men (60 above the district's rural figure of 862).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 803, 120 below the rural national 923.
45.5% of the population were recorded as workers, 12.6 points above the district's rural rate.
